Snellville's clay-based soil—typical for Gwinnett County—actually makes a strong case for artificial turf poolside. Clay compacts easily and drains poorly, so natural grass around high-traffic pool areas develops thin spots and muddy patches quickly. Our synthetic turf installs sit on a proper base layer that channels water away from your home's foundation, which matters especially if your lot is relatively flat or slopes toward the house. Lot sizes in the Snellville area vary significantly—some homes around Briscoe Park have generous backyards, while others in more established neighborhoods have tighter spaces where every square foot counts. Artificial turf maximizes usable deck space without sacrificing durability. Sun exposure is another factor: some Snellville properties have afternoon shade from mature landscaping, while others bake in direct sun most of the day. Quality synthetic turf handles both conditions without fading or developing bare spots. We also pay attention to any HOA guidelines in your neighborhood—most Snellville communities are receptive to pool turf as long as it's installed with proper edging and integrated thoughtfully into the overall landscape design.
